Patna: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ar on Sunday made it clear that he is not in touch with any non-NDA constituent, nor has any party or leader contacted him.

"I have clarified on several occasions that neither I am in touch with anybody nor any party or leader (from outside NDA) has contacted me. How many times will I clarify. I am saying this clearly that there is no possibility of me being in touch with anybody at all," Kumar told reporters here prior to his departure to Ludhiana for attending an NDA rally.

Kumar's reaction came in the backdrop of both the Congress and the Left parties making efforts to woo him into their respective folds.

The Chief Minister said that he was going to Punjab on the invitation of state's Chief Minister Parkash Singh Badal.

Kumar claimed that, "NDA will emerge as the largest alliance. It will have an advantage. This is what I believe, though we will have to wait till the counting begins. My claim stands on solid base".

He said that other parties would also be attracted to NDA. "The NDA can get majority also. But there is a possibility of NDA plus other parties emerging as a combine."
